Message type: E = Error
Message class: HRHAP00_ACTION_LOG - HRHAP: Appraisal Document - Action Log
Message number: 072
Message text: Appraiser &1 deleted

- Appraiser &1 deleted ?The SAP error message HRHAP00_ACTION_LOG072, which states "Appraiser &1 deleted," typically occurs in the context of the SAP HCM (Human Capital Management) module, particularly in the Performance Management or Appraisal processes. This error indicates that the appraiser (the person responsible for evaluating an employee's performance) has been deleted from the system, which can disrupt the appraisal process.
Cause: Deletion of Appraiser: The most common cause is that the appraiser (identified by &1, which is a placeholder for the appraiser's ID) has been deleted from the system or is no longer valid. Data Inconsistency: There may be inconsistencies in the data, such as changes in the organizational structure or personnel changes that have not been updated in the appraisal records.
Configuration Issues: There might be issues with the configuration of the appraisal process or the roles assigned to users in the system.
